2

Я недавно установил Debian Linux на один из моих накопителей наряду с Windows 7 (на другом диске), и по какой-то причине, когда я запускаю свой компьютер, я все еще загружаюсь прямо в Windows вместо GRUB. Я предполагаю, что это потому, что по какой-то причине он не был правильно установлен в моем MBR. Есть ли в любом случае это исправить, чтобы он загрузился в grub или мне придется переустановить Debian, чтобы он заработал?

3 ответа3

1

Если вы установили Debian на другой физический диск, возможно, GRUB был установлен на этот диск, но ваша материнская плата, вероятно, настроена на загрузку с жесткого диска, содержащего окна.

Вы можете загрузиться на live cd и установить grub на жесткий диск, содержащий windows 7. После, если ваша установка Windows 7 не распознается, вы сможете отредактировать свою конфигурацию grub и добавить запись в Windows.

Вот учебник по установке Debian Grub

Другое решение - настроить материнскую плату на загрузку с жесткого диска, на котором установлен Debian. Как и в первом решении, если Windows 7 не распознается, вам просто необходимо добавить запись в конфигурацию grub.

1

Вы говорите, что вам пришлось установить его на другой диск? Таким образом, вы можете попробовать зайти в BIOS и изменить приоритеты загрузки. Так как он видит диск Windows первым, он загружает его.

ПРИМЕЧАНИЕ. Это будет работать только в том случае, если вы установили его на другой жесткий диск, а не только на раздел.

0

Вы можете получить "live-cd" из многих дистрибутивов Linux. Я обычно использую xubuntu, так как он загружается на большом количестве оборудования. Запишите это на компакт-диск (обычно это опция "write image"). Это позволит "распаковать" файл .iso на диск. Когда закончите, загрузите компакт-диск (возможно, вам придется сначала настроить BIOS на загрузку с компакт-диска).

Всё ещё ищете ответ? Посмотрите другие вопросы с метками .